I'd like to add that Symantecs (commercial) Antivirus Scan Engine
(SAVSE) is very stable as well. But it only runs on Linux or Win2k.
When using OpenBSD as the mailgateway you can have the scanning done on
a Linux box running SAVSE (basically what we do).
